Russian Tea Cookies

Prep: 15 min Cook: 25 min Serves: 84 Cuisine: Russian

These delicate Russian Tea Cookies are a delightful treat, featuring a buttery base enriched with finely chopped nuts and a hint of vanilla. Rolled in confectioners' sugar, they offer a sweet, melt-in-your-mouth experience. Perfect for holiday gatherings or afternoon tea, they appeal to anyone who enjoys classic baked goods.

Ingredients

  • 1 c. butter or oleo
  • 1 tsp. vanilla
  • 1/4 tsp. salt
  • 1/2 c. confectioners sugar
  • 2 c. sifted flour
  • 3/4 c. finely chopped nuts

Instructions

  1. Cream butter and confectioners sugar together until smooth.
  2. Add vanilla, flour, salt, and chopped nuts. Mix well until combined.
  3. Form the dough into dime-sized balls or flatten them if preferred. Place on an ungreased baking sheet.
  4. Bake at 250°F for 25 minutes.
  5. While still warm, roll the cookies in confectioners sugar.

Tips & Substitutions

For a richer flavor, consider using unsalted butter instead of oleo. If you want a nut-free version, you can replace the chopped nuts with an equal amount of finely grated coconut. Ensure you sift the flour for a lighter texture. Be careful not to overmix the dough after adding the flour, as this can result in tougher cookies.

Storage & Reheating

Store leftover Russian tea c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. To maintain their powdery sugar coating, you may want to wait until just before serving to roll them in confectioners sugar again. They can also be frozen for up to three months; thaw at room temperature before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a different type of nut in this recipe?

Yes, you can substitute any finely chopped nuts you prefer, such as almonds, walnuts, or pecans. Just ensure they are finely chopped to maintain the texture of the cookies. Each type of nut will impart a unique flavor, so feel free to experiment!

Can I make these cookies 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can prepare the dough in advance and refrigerate it for up to 3 days before baking. Alternatively, you can roll the formed cookie balls and freeze them. Just bake them directly from the freezer, adding an extra minute or two to the baking time.
